With his haunting B3 organ & bass tones alongside loaded guitar solos, Wallace invites us to reflect upon futures that passed us by - futures that never were and will never be.
The whole track was either played (flute, guitars, bass & keyboard) or programmed (drums & sampled voice) at his tiny little studio in his (our) own flat in Oslo, Norway. The track is heavily influenced by Italian Progressive Rock, which is deeply rooted on distorted organs, melodic solos and spellbound vocals (PFM, Il Paese Dei Balocchi, Museo Rosenbach). Certain passages can sound a lot like Camel and even Yes. There's certainly a tinge of Scandinavian Prog, which is usually recognised by its weight and depth.
This track, also released as a Single in all other popular channels (iTunes, Spotify, Amazon, Google Play, etc), is a prelude to an upcoming full album, which Wallace is committed to deliver by the end of 2017.

'Futures Past' is a result of an incredible effort by a single person; one that composed, recorded, produced and published it - Wallace Sidhrée himself. Final mixing and mastering was done by Joshua Carney (MusicTechHelpGuy @ YouTube)
